c

C ++ ist eine universelle Programmiersprache. Es wurde ursprünglich als Erweiterung von C entworfen und behält eine ähnliche Syntax, ist aber jetzt eine komplett andere Sprache. Verwenden Sie dieses Tag für Fragen zu Code, der mit einem C ++ - Compiler kompiliert werden soll.
2
Antworten

Schnelle Fourier-Transformation

Ich muss zwei Polynome multiplizieren, die jeweils kleine ganzzahlige Koeffizienten haben. Ich brauche eine schnelle FFT-Routine in C / C ++, die sie falten kann. Ich habe mehrere Bibliotheken gesehen, aber sie scheinen zu groß zu sein, verteilt...
10.03.2011, 04:30
3
Antworten

Python-Krypta in OSX

Ich habe eine Django-Anwendung, die auf einem Ubuntu-Rechner laufende Unix-Benutzerkennwörter zurücksetzt, aber meine Entwicklungsumgebung ist OS X und ich bin auf diese ärgerliche Situation gestoßen: OS X: %Vor% Linux: %Vor% Beim Les...
24.10.2012, 15:08
3
Antworten

Wie kann ich GDB von der Quelle statisch aufbauen?

Ich habe gdb-6.5.bz2.tar heruntergeladen. Entpacken Sie diese Datei. Ich schreibe: LDFLAGS = -static ./configure aber als Ergebnis bekomme ich eine gdb, die eine so Dateien benötigen, zum Beispiel: ncurses.so.5 libc.so.0 usw. Wie kann ich...
20.02.2012, 16:33
3
Antworten

Erzeugt eine Liste von Präprozessor-Makros, die vom Compiler definiert wurden

Mit gcc und gfortran kann ich eine Liste von Preproffesor-Makros erstellen, die vom Compiler mithilfe (zur Bearbeitung der ouah-Antwort) definiert wurden. %Vor% und %Vor% bzw. (zumindest unter Linux). Wie kann ich das gleiche mit den...
19.02.2012, 13:50
1
Antwort

Warum verursacht char * nicht definiertes Verhalten, während char [] dies nicht tut?

Der Versuch, ein Zeichenfolgenliteral zu ändern, führt zu undefiniertem Verhalten: %Vor% Eine Möglichkeit, dies zu verhindern, ist die Definition als Array anstelle eines Zeigers: %Vor% Warum verursacht char* undefiniertes Verhalten,...
28.11.2011, 21:05
1
Antwort

Ignoriere das SIGINT-Signal im Kindprozess

Ich schreibe ein einfaches Programm, in dem Eltern- und Kindprozess alternativ in eine Datei drucken. Ich habe es geschafft, dies mit benutzerdefinierten Signalen zu tun. Jetzt möchte ich das SIGINT -Signal verarbeiten. Sobald ctrl-c empfan...
18.10.2012, 11:15
1
Antwort

Was ist sprintf_s analog zu sprintf (neuer Pfad, "% s% s", ...)?

Ich verwende sprintf(newpath, "%s%s", cCurrentPath, "\init.scm"); , um \ init.scm zum aktuellen Verzeichnispfad hinzuzufügen, aber es gibt die übliche Warnung:    warning C4996: 'sprintf': This function or variable may be unsafe. Conside...
18.01.2012, 06:49
2
Antworten

Zeiger in C verwenden

%Vor% Ausgabe: %Vor% Ich konnte nicht verstehen, wie die *(ptr-1) auf 5 ausgewertet wurde (korrekte Ausgabe). Aber wenn ich manuell war es 1. Mein Verständnis ist *(ptr-1) wird zu *(&a+1-1) ausgewertet, was wäre *(&a) w...
25.08.2011, 17:06
2
Antworten

Tracing Pthreads in Linux?

Ich habe kein Tool gefunden, das für das Nachverfolgen von Threads Threads im Linux-Prozess erstellt wurde. Ich möchte etwas wie strace / ltrace, gibt es etwas, um Anrufe in Echtzeit zu sehen? Danke     
08.10.2011, 16:31
3
Antworten

Finde den Rang einer Zahl auf Basis der Anzahl von 1en

Sei f (k) = y, wobei k die y-te Zahl in der ansteigenden Folge von nichtnegativen ganzen Zahlen ist die gleiche Anzahl von Einsen in seiner Binärdarstellung wie k, z.B. f (0) = 1, f (1) = 1, f (2) = 2, f (3) = 1, f (4) = 3, f (5) = 2, f (6) = 3...
28.10.2011, 17:16